Cisco Systems, Inc. $CSCO Shares Acquired by Commerzbank Aktiengesellschaft FI

Commerzbank Aktiengesellschaft FI lifted its stake in Cisco Systems, Inc. (NASDAQ:CSCOFree Report) by 8.1% during the first qu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 2,545,354 shares of the network equipment provider’s stock after buying an additional 190,706 shares during the period. Cisco Systems makes up 4.1% of Commerzbank Aktiengesellschaft FI’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 5th largest holding. Commerzbank Aktiengesellschaft FI’s holdings in Cisco Systems were worth $197,494,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Cisco Systems Price Performance

Shares of NASDAQ CSCO opened at $110.70 on Tuesday. The firm has a market capitalization of $436.32 billion, a P/E ratio of 35.94, a PEG ratio of 2.85 and a beta of 1.02. Cisco Systems, Inc. has a one year low of $65.75 and a one year high of $130.37. The company’s fifty day moving average is $117.63 and its two-hundred day moving average is $93.67.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.40, a quick ratio of 0.81 and a current ratio of 0.92.

Cisco Systems (NASDAQ:CSCOG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 13th. The network equipment provider reported $1.06 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.03 by $0.03. Cisco Systems had a return on equity of 28.44% and a net margin of 20.14%.The business had revenue of $15.84 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$15.56 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m posted $0.96 EPS. The company’s revenue was up 12.0% compared to the same quarter last year. Cisco Systems has set its Q4 2026 guidance at 1.160-1.180 EPS and its FY 2026 guidance at 4.270-4.290 EPS. Analysts forecast that Cisco Systems, Inc. will post 3.54 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Cisco Systems Dividend Announcement

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, July 22nd. Shareholders of record on Monday, July 6th will be issued a $0.42 dividend. This represents a $1.68 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.5%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, July 6th. Cisco Systems’s dividend payout ratio is 54.55%.

Cisco Systems, Inc is a global technology company that designs, manufactures and sells networking hardware, software and telecommunications equipment. Its core business focuses on enabling enterprise and service-provider networks through products such as routers, switches, network security appliances and wireless systems. Over time Cisco has broadened its portfolio to emphasize software-defined networking, cybersecurity, cloud infrastructure and edge computing solutions that help organizations build and manage modern IT environments.

In addition to hardware, Cisco offers a growing range of software platforms and subscription services for network management, security, analytics and collaboration.
